AI Contract Overview
The contract involves the manufacture of two Hogg & Davis Model 9650 Breakaway Wire Rope Reels designed as original equipment manufacturer (OEM) replacement components for the C/740 and C/730 respooling machines. These reels must ensure full compatibility with existing legacy systems, maintaining operational consistency and reliability for the end-user. The work is classified as a subcontract under a Total Small Business Set-Aside as per FAR 19.5, emphasizing support for small businesses in this procurement process. This contract is managed by DLA Maritime - Puget Sound, a division of the Department of Defense, with the place of performance located in Bremerton. The NAICS code associated is 332618, which relates to fabricated wire product manufacturing. Although specific solicitation details and contacts are not provided, the contract posting date is June 8, 2026, and the procurement aims to support defense-related manufacturing supply chains with specialized wire rope reel components essential for maintenance and operational continuity.
